Dear Release Team,

pdns-recursor 3.6.2-2 contains only packaging changes, they are:

* Set PACKAGEVERSION to identify the packages as coming from Debian
for security polling support. This closes #767701 (important)
* Fix smoke autopkgtest (correct stupid oversight from when the test
has been added).
* Set Vcs-Git and Vcs-Browser to the "correct" anonscm.d.o values,
zapping lintian warnings for that.

I'm attaching a debdiff from 3.6.2-1 (in jessie).

Please unblock package pdns-recursor:

unblock pdns-recursor/3.6.2-2

diff -Nru pdns-recursor-3.6.2/debian/rules pdns-recursor-3.6.2/debian/rules
--- pdns-recursor-3.6.2/debian/rules	2014-10-30 14:16:26.000000000 +0100
+++ pdns-recursor-3.6.2/debian/rules	2014-11-15 17:28:23.000000000 +0100
@@ -8,6 +8,13 @@
 # Enable hardening features for daemons
 # Note: blhc (build log hardening check) will find these false positivies: CPPFLAGS 2 missing, LDFLAGS 1 missing
 export DEB_BUILD_MAINT_OPTIONS=hardening=+bindnow,+pie
+DPKG_EXPORT_BUILDFLAGS = 1
+# Include buildflags.mk so we can append to the vars it sets.
+include /usr/share/dpkg/buildflags.mk
+
+# Vendor and version (after buildflags.mk so we don't overwrite CXXFLAGS)
+version := $(shell dpkg-parsechangelog -SVersion).$(shell dpkg-vendor --query Vendor)
+CXXFLAGS += -DPACKAGEVERSION='"$(version)"'
